Description

Everybody is dead.

Okay, you’re still alive, but almost everybody else is dead. And the dead aren’t really dead, they’re un-dead, they’re hungry and they’re coming for YOU!

Can you survive a zombie apocalypse? Find out with The Zombie Apocalypse Survival Game!

The game includes six sheets of die-cut markers, equipment and vehicle pieces, an 11x17” cardstock playing board, an 8½ x 11” battle board, a complete rulebook and a survivor’s guide to the apocalypse with encounter charts and scrounging tables for all the locations on the board. Some six-sided dice (not included) are required to play.

Players can work separately or cooperate as they try to survive to reach the zombie-free sanctuary. (If it really is zombie-free.) Players battle hordes of the undead, plus escaped criminals, redneck cannibals, rampaging marauders, corporate security goons, government troops and (maybe) each other for the food, fuel, equipment, weapons and ammo necessary to survive the zombie apocalypse.

It’s all here from every zombie movie you’ve ever seen: chainsaws, kukri, shotguns, the armored bus, the shopping mall, the farmhouse, secret underground lab, and more! Play against your choice of fast (28 Days Later-style) zombies or “classic” zombies.

The game play is fast and furious with combat almost every turn. May be played solitaire or with up to ten players. If you’re killed you just lose all your equipment and start over as somebody else. A great party game!
